"The Best Day of My Life"

While sitting and writing at my favorite coffeehouse, I was handed a photocopied note by an elderly gentleman. He was a bit in-my-face, but in a charming way, with the inner buoyancy of a character out of a Frank Capra film, and he handed me a printout which shares the title line with the title line of this blog entry.

It starts with this: "Today, when I awoke, I suddenly realized this is the best day of my life, ever!". It goes one to remind you to be grateful for every little thing you have, which is something most of us forget about. We wake up in the morning and, quite often, are struck by all the "gotta do's" and agendas and grinds we must accomplish and we're knocked off-track, starting our day on the left side of our brain rather than the right, the logical and stuffy.

As I skimmed through the page, I came upon this line: "Today, i will share my excitement for life with other people. I will make someone smile. I will go out of my way to perform an unexpected act of kindness for someone I don't even know."

And then it caught me, the fact that this older gentleman had done just that for me. Maybe he recognized the furrow in my brow, the list of things IRS, Dad-in-assisted-living, attorney-focused, and "good-lord-the-house-is-a-sty" related. And he decided I was someone in need of something positive and out-of-the-blue.

I thanked him and now I thank you for reading this and I pass along the same good wishes my very own Clarence the Angel gave me.

This very well could be the Best day of Your Life. I'm pretty sure it's mine -- until tomorrow, that is.
